Estonia - Pupil Teacher Ratio in Secondary Education

Since 2012, Estonia Pupil Teacher Ratio in Secondary Education rose 1.9% year on year. At 9.18 Ratios in 2017, the country was ranked number 115 among other countries in Pupil Teacher Ratio in Secondary Education. Estonia is overtaken by Antigua and Barbuda, which was ranked number 114 at 9.19 Ratios and is followed by Bosnia and Herzegovina with 9.03 Ratios. Mozambique, Bangladesh and Eritrea respectively ranked number 2, 3 and 4 in this ranking. Tuvalu witnessed the best average annual growth at +11.9% per year, while Central African Republic recorded the worst performance at -14.2% per year.
